Taman Saga Indah Mentakab in Temerloh, Pahang recorded 53 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M 269K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M 192.

This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 51 residential properties or 2 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M 269K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M 245K to RM 293K, and a typical market range of RM 254K to RM 284K.

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ey terraced, with minimal variety in property types.

For price per square foot, the median is RM 192, with most transactions between RM 181 and RM 203. The usual range is RM 179.74 to RM 204.74,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M 25.00 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M 11 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
